Cedar Rapids Duo Wins Adaptive Doubles Section Qualifier
Nathan and Teresa Williams of Cedar Rapids won the USTA Missouri Valley Adaptive Doubles Section Qualifier in August in Lincoln, Neb.
The win earned the duo a spot at the USTA Adaptive Doubles National Championships at the USTA National Campus in Orlando in early November. The Adaptive Doubles Championships pair one adaptive athlete with a unified partner to compete against other duos. USTA Missouri Valley hosts a Section Qualifier every year to send the best adaptive doubles team in the section to Orlando to represent the section at Nationals.
